Course aims
To deal with the state and quality of the environment and the methods of chemical and instrumental analysis of the environmental objects.
Practical applications and skills on that field are developed.
Brief description of the course
The subject belongs to the environmental as well as analytical chemistry and deal with the different environmental objects, with their chemical composition and with their methods of analysis. Collection, conservation and analysis of natural, potable and waste waters; collection and analysis of air samples, dry and wet precipitates (rain, snow, dust); soil sampling as well as conservation and analysis of plants will be discussed. Analysis of toxic substances in human organism. Training: practical skills of the analysis of drinking water.
Learning outcomes in the course
Upon completing the course the student:
- has knowledge of different environmental analytical problems, of different sample types, sample collection and preparation for chemical analysis;
- has knowledge of how to choose suitable analytical method.
